Quote:
Originally Posted by Gold Ranger View Post
Second, have you seen CG from 94/95? all of it was bad!
Not *all* of it, just the tech was so new and unrefined that only the films with the biggest of budgets could have CG shots or elements and not look poor, in 1994 you had Forrest Gump and The Mask for example.


Most big FX movies still used a mix of practical & digital right up until the mid 2000s.


It's lower budget movies like the '95 Power Rangers that couldn't afford to use high quality practical, so they went with cheap all CG.
